Diskussion zum Artikel "Erstellen eines Ticker-Panels: Verbesserte Version" - Seite 2

 
Josimar Miranda Pereira #:
es war sehr top d+

Cool ... Ich fand es gut, dass du die Anpassungen gemacht hast, damit es so funktioniert, wie du es brauchtest, und die Lösung geteilt hast, damit andere wissen, wie sie es lösen können, wenn sie es so machen wollen, wie du es gemacht hast ... Jetzt fühle ich mich zuversichtlich und motiviert, dir zu zeigen, wie du noch mehr Dinge tun kannst 👏👏😁👍

 
Guten Morgen, ausgezeichnete Arbeit. Könnten Sie mir sagen, wo ich die "Logos" der anderen Unternehmen bekommen kann, um sie in den EA einbauen zu können. Vielen Dank im Voraus.
 
Antonio Alberto Pera Falcao in den EA einbauen zu können. Vielen Dank im Voraus.

Sie können versuchen, LOGOS von Unternehmen zu googeln ...😁👍

 
Daniel Jose #:

Sie können versuchen, LOGOS von Unternehmen zu googeln ...😁👍

Tut mir leid, ich bin ein alter Affe, 70 Jahre alt, ich hätte nie gefragt, ohne vorher Google zu bemühen. Aber das ist in Ordnung, danke für die Antwort.

 

Um die Vermögenswerte ändern Sie die Config.cfg-Datei richtige Verfahren wäre dies oder gibt es eine andere automatische Art und Weise für die Verfahren direkt in der Programmierzeile von mql5, wie das Lesen der Daten aus dem Asset-Fenster des Marktes und legte automatisch, würde ich dieses Verfahren zu tun?

Ich danke Ihnen für jede Antwort zu diesem Thema.

Ich gratuliere Ihnen zu Ihrem guten Willen und zu Ihrer Arbeit bei der Verbreitung von mql5 und seinen besonderen Merkmalen, die nur wenige Menschen kennen, vielen Dank.

 

Fügen Sie eine Funktion hinzu, die eine .cfg-Datei für die Konfiguration von Vermögenswerten erstellt, die sich auf der Registerkarte "Markt" in Metatrader 5 befinden, wenn Sie sie zum Diagramm hinzufügen

holt es alle Assets aus dem Market-Tab in die .cfg-Datei, was es einfacher macht.

Unten ist der Code:

//+------------------------------------------------------------------+
// Erstellung einer Datei mit allen Asset-Namen im Marktfenster.
//+------------------------------------------------------------------+
void ativos()
  {
//---
   const   bool  inWatch=true;      // Wahr - nur Symbole in MarketWatch 
   const   bool  allSymbols=false;  // Falsch - alle Symbole 
   int handleFile=FileOpen("Widget\\Config.cfg",FILE_WRITE|FILE_ANSI|FILE_CSV,",");
   if(handleFile==INVALID_HANDLE)
     {
      Alert("Error opening file");
      return;
     }
// FileWrite(handleFile, "Symbol", "ISIN");
   for(int i=0;i<SymbolsTotal(inWatch);i++)
     {
      FileWrite(handleFile,SymbolName(i,inWatch));
// FileWrite(handleFile,SymbolName(i,inWatch),
// SymbolInfoString(SymbolName(i,inWatch),SYMBOL_ISIN),
// SymbolInfoString(SymbolName(i,inWatch),SYMBOL_PAGE),
// SymbolInfoString(SymbolName(i,inWatch),SYMBOL_PATH));
     }
   FileClose(handleFile);
   Alert("File created");
  }
//+------------------------------------------------------------------+
Falsch formatierter Code vom Moderator bearbeitet.

Datei ist angehängt.

im Indikatorenordner speichern und kompilieren

Dateien:
 
@Ney Borges #: Unten ist der Code:
Falsch formatierter Code vom Moderator bearbeitet.

Datei ist angehängt.

Bitte verwenden Sie die CODE-Taste (Alt -S), wenn Sie Ihren Code eingeben.

Code-Schaltfläche im Editor